Full Stack Developer

East Cheshire NHS Trust

Information:

This job is now closed

Job summary

This is a unique opportunity for a skilled Full Stack Developer to shape the organisation's information and analytics landscape. As a Full Stack Developer, you will be instrumental in building practical, effective applications that address key challenges in healthcare delivery.

This role offers the chance to create tools that directly benefit staff and patients while contributing to a growing in-house capability. If you enjoy solving real-world technological problems and want to make a tangible difference, we would like to hear from you.

Hours per week: 37.5

Main duties of the job

As a Full Stack Developer, you will design, build, and maintain custom reporting applications, APIs, and data systems that support the trust's evolving digital needs. You will play a pivotal role in advancing local and national information strategies through modern technologies and by delivering high-quality, secure solutions for data management and analysis.

In this role, you will enhance the organisation's technology stack by developing intuitive web-based tools using frameworks like Angular or React, alongside HTML/CSS and Power BI. On the back end, you'll work with Python, SSIS, SQL, and APIs to create scalable and efficient data solutions. You'll also focus on optimising system performance, improving data quality, and ensuring robust data security to support impactful decision-making across the organisation.

If you're passionate about building practical, secure, and innovative systems that make a difference, we'd love to hear from you.

About us

It is all about the people at East Cheshire NHS Trust. We have a real sense of community, and our values are truly embedded into everything we do, ensuring we are a great and inclusive place to work. You will be supported, developed and empowered throughout your career with us. Come and join us, where you can play your part in helping us deliver outstanding care and improving the health of all the people we serve.

COVID-19 vaccination remains the best way to protect yourself, your family, your colleagues and of course our patients from the virus when working in our healthcare settings. Whilst COVID-19 vaccination is not a condition of employment, we do encourage our staff to get vaccinated. We will be checking the vaccination status of all new starters as part of ongoing monitoring.

Date posted

18 December 2024

Pay scheme

Agenda for change

Band

Band 7

Salary

£46,148 to £52,809 a year

Contract

Permanent

Working pattern

Full-time

Reference number

209-A-24-6881839

Job locations

Macclesfield District

General Hospital

Victoria Road, Macclesfield

SK10 3BL


Job description

Job responsibilities

Please read the attached Applicant Pack prior to completing your application form to find out more information.

Please download a copy of the Job Description and Person Specification located under the Supporting documents heading to read more about the advertised role.

As part of making your application we encourage you to review the Trusts Careers webpage www.careersateastcheshire.nhs.uk for more information about working for East Cheshire NHS Trust.

We are an equal opportunities employer and welcome all applications irrespective of age, disability, gender, sexual orientation, race or religion. The Trust is a Disability Confident Leader and as such, applicants with disabilities will be offered an interview providing they meet the minimum criteria for the post (outlined in the Person Specification).

Applicants are advised to apply early as we reserve the right to close the advert prior to the advertised closing date should we receive a large number of applications.

Job description

Job responsibilities

Please read the attached Applicant Pack prior to completing your application form to find out more information.

Please download a copy of the Job Description and Person Specification located under the Supporting documents heading to read more about the advertised role.

As part of making your application we encourage you to review the Trusts Careers webpage www.careersateastcheshire.nhs.uk for more information about working for East Cheshire NHS Trust.

We are an equal opportunities employer and welcome all applications irrespective of age, disability, gender, sexual orientation, race or religion. The Trust is a Disability Confident Leader and as such, applicants with disabilities will be offered an interview providing they meet the minimum criteria for the post (outlined in the Person Specification).

Applicants are advised to apply early as we reserve the right to close the advert prior to the advertised closing date should we receive a large number of applications.

Person Specification

Qualifications

Essential

  • Master's degree in an information or numeracy field, or equivalent higher education qualification or minimum 3 years' experience in a specialist role

Knowledge

Essential

  • Proficient in SQL for data extraction, manipulation, and analysis.
  • Competency in Python for data processing and analysis.
  • Working knowledge of JavaScript and related frameworks (e.g. Angular or React)
  • Working knowledge of HTML and CSS
  • Understanding of Data Visualisation tools, (e.g. Power BI, Tableau, or similar)

Skills

Essential

  • Experience in creating ETL processes using SSIS (SQL Server Integration Services) or similar tools
  • Practical experience of using SQL (or similar) to build tables, design updates and extract data
  • Experience in developing Flask-based Python WebApps and APIs
  • Familiarity with full stack development, including front-end (e.g., JavaScript, HTML/CSS) and back-end technologies (e.g., SQL, Python).
  • Understanding of database design, creation, tables, permissions, etc
  • Outstanding interpersonal and communication skills to all levels of staff
  • Good analytical and problems solving skills, effectively using tools available
  • Good presentation skills in all media - verbal, written, visual etc.
  • Ability to analyse and present highly complex information and to communicate complex concepts to staff from non-IT backgrounds.
  • Demonstrated ability to embrace new technologies and methods, with a focus on improving information delivery and analysis.

Desirable

  • Statistical knowledge and expertise to degree level

Experience

Essential

  • Minimum of 2 years' experience in a senior informatics role
  • Minimum of 2 years' experience of managing and motivating a team and reviewing performance of the individuals
  • Evidence of continual professional development

Other role requirements

Essential

  • Please refer to the person specification for other role requirements.
Person Specification

Qualifications

Essential

  • Master's degree in an information or numeracy field, or equivalent higher education qualification or minimum 3 years' experience in a specialist role

Knowledge

Essential

  • Proficient in SQL for data extraction, manipulation, and analysis.
  • Competency in Python for data processing and analysis.
  • Working knowledge of JavaScript and related frameworks (e.g. Angular or React)
  • Working knowledge of HTML and CSS
  • Understanding of Data Visualisation tools, (e.g. Power BI, Tableau, or similar)

Skills

Essential

  • Experience in creating ETL processes using SSIS (SQL Server Integration Services) or similar tools
  • Practical experience of using SQL (or similar) to build tables, design updates and extract data
  • Experience in developing Flask-based Python WebApps and APIs
  • Familiarity with full stack development, including front-end (e.g., JavaScript, HTML/CSS) and back-end technologies (e.g., SQL, Python).
  • Understanding of database design, creation, tables, permissions, etc
  • Outstanding interpersonal and communication skills to all levels of staff
  • Good analytical and problems solving skills, effectively using tools available
  • Good presentation skills in all media - verbal, written, visual etc.
  • Ability to analyse and present highly complex information and to communicate complex concepts to staff from non-IT backgrounds.
  • Demonstrated ability to embrace new technologies and methods, with a focus on improving information delivery and analysis.

Desirable

  • Statistical knowledge and expertise to degree level

Experience

Essential

  • Minimum of 2 years' experience in a senior informatics role
  • Minimum of 2 years' experience of managing and motivating a team and reviewing performance of the individuals
  • Evidence of continual professional development

Other role requirements

Essential

  • Please refer to the person specification for other role requirements.

Disclosure and Barring Service Check

This post is subject to the Rehabilitation of Offenders Act (Exceptions Order) 1975 and as such it will be necessary for a submission for Disclosure to be made to the Disclosure and Barring Service (formerly known as CRB) to check for any previous criminal convictions.

Certificate of Sponsorship

Applications from job seekers who require current Skilled worker sponsorship to work in the UK are welcome and will be considered alongside all other applications. For further information visit the UK Visas and Immigration website (Opens in a new tab).

From 6 April 2017, skilled worker applicants, applying for entry clearance into the UK, have had to present a criminal record certificate from each country they have resided continuously or cumulatively for 12 months or more in the past 10 years. Adult dependants (over 18 years old) are also subject to this requirement. Guidance can be found here Criminal records checks for overseas applicants (Opens in a new tab).

Additional information

Disclosure and Barring Service Check

This post is subject to the Rehabilitation of Offenders Act (Exceptions Order) 1975 and as such it will be necessary for a submission for Disclosure to be made to the Disclosure and Barring Service (formerly known as CRB) to check for any previous criminal convictions.

Certificate of Sponsorship

Applications from job seekers who require current Skilled worker sponsorship to work in the UK are welcome and will be considered alongside all other applications. For further information visit the UK Visas and Immigration website (Opens in a new tab).

From 6 April 2017, skilled worker applicants, applying for entry clearance into the UK, have had to present a criminal record certificate from each country they have resided continuously or cumulatively for 12 months or more in the past 10 years. Adult dependants (over 18 years old) are also subject to this requirement. Guidance can be found here Criminal records checks for overseas applicants (Opens in a new tab).

Employer details

Employer name

East Cheshire NHS Trust

Address

Macclesfield District

General Hospital

Victoria Road, Macclesfield

SK10 3BL


Employer's website

https://www.eastcheshire.nhs.uk/ (Opens in a new tab)


Employer details

Employer name

East Cheshire NHS Trust

Address

Macclesfield District

General Hospital

Victoria Road, Macclesfield

SK10 3BL


Employer's website

https://www.eastcheshire.nhs.uk/ (Opens in a new tab)


For questions about the job, contact:

Head of Information

Jamie Cox

jamie.cox@nhs.net

07845250025

Date posted

18 December 2024

Pay scheme

Agenda for change

Band

Band 7

Salary

£46,148 to £52,809 a year

Contract

Permanent

Working pattern

Full-time

Reference number

209-A-24-6881839

Job locations

Macclesfield District

General Hospital

Victoria Road, Macclesfield

SK10 3BL


Supporting documents

Privacy notice

East Cheshire NHS Trust's privacy notice (opens in a new tab)